NOTES OF THE YANG-BAXTER EQUATION
In this work, we aim to characterize solutions of ABA = BAB, including identifying the necessary, and where possible sufficient, conditions under which distinct matrices A and B satisfy this relation. The approach is somewhat analogous to the study of AB = BA, i.e., determining when two distinct matrices commute.
